We introduce a new mixed discontinuous/continuous Galerkin finite element for solving the 2and 3-dimensional wave equations and equations of incompressible flow. The element, which we refer to as P1DG-P2, uses discontinuous piecewise linear functions for velocity and continuous piecewise quadratic functions for pressure. The aim of introducing the mixed formulation is to produce a new flexible element choice for triangular and tetrahedral meshes which satisfies the LBB stability condition and hence has no spurious zero-energy modes. We illustrate this property with numerical integrations of the wave equation in two dimensions, an analysis of the resultant discrete Laplace operator in two and three dimensions, and a normal mode analysis of the semi-discrete wave equation in one dimension.

Discontinuous Galerkin time discretizations are combined with the mixed finite element and continuous finite element methods to solve the miscible displacement problem. Stable schemes of arbitrary order in space and time are obtained. Under minimal regularity assumptions on the data, convergence of the scheme is proved by using compactness results for functions that may be discontinuous in time.
